What Is ThermiRF?

ThermiRF is the name of the machine that distributes this amazing skin tightening treatment. This anti-aging treatment is minimally invasive and uses a different probe that administers the same type of energy and heating that other skin tightening treatments have to offer.

How Long Will It Take to See Results with ThermiRF in Highland Park?

After only one treatment, the skin will begin to slowly tighten. Most patients start to see results within 30 days, but will continue to see results over the next few months. In about three months, noticeable results are visible and most of our patients report they begin to receive compliments on their appearances. Results can continue to improve over the course of a year after the procedure is completed.
